What you'll do:

  • Oversee key compliance functions that underpin the integrity of both MUFG Bank LTD and MUFG Securities EMEA Plc, ensuring regulatory requirements are met efficiently.
  • Manage complex regulatory licensing regimes across UK and US jurisdictions, ensuring accurate certification of staff under UK SMCR, US Swap Associated Persons (CFTC/SEC) and 15‐a6 regimes.
  • Coordinate annual fitness assessments for senior managers and certified personnel, working closely with HR and Compliance teams to guarantee timely execution.
  • Submit regulatory returns within strict deadlines by gathering information from multiple departments and liaising with regulators.
  • Develop compliance training plans for EMEA offices, monitor completion rates, and prepare waiver/application forms, maintaining logs of exemptions and managing offshore licence payments.
  • Act as a subject‐matter expert on regulation and its application to MUFG Bank LTD and MUFG Securities EMEA Plc, identifying process improvements and contributing to continuous enhancement initiatives.
  • Manage the UK Certification Regime, US Swap AP and 15‐a6 regimes, NFA Principals registration, and update the FCA Directory within required regulatory timeframes.
  • Collaborate multidisciplinary teams across the UK, EMEA and globally to support the completion of Fitness & Propriety exercises and timely submission of periodic and ad‐hoc regulatory returns.
  • Prepare and roll out the annual EMEA‐wide Core Compliance training needs assessment and associated training plan across all offices.
